The first biography in over half a century of New York's first governor and vice president under Jefferson and Madison, George Clinton analyzes the public career of this pivotal founder who has remained lost to history.

Although overshadowed during the same period of history by luminaries such as Thomas Jefferson and Alexander Hamilton, the less famous George Clinton played a major role in state and national politics.
